Block

#20,542,025
Block Number
20,542,025 @ 01/04/2025, 24:01:20
Status
Finalized
ID
0x0139724973790ce3c58013d2bb3b20a04a6b915e6d58986b31655359c6393faf
Transactions
Gas Used
36061238/40000000 (90.15% Used)
Total Score
2,005,319,765 (+99)
Rewards
108.25 VTHO